    One of our favorite lunch take-out options. Extremely filling and savory. Make sure to call about 20 min ahead so that the order will be ready. Highly recommend the chicken stew or oxtail. Comes with rice-and-beans and a vegetable side (spinach or cabbage). Very limited seating - a few two tops. The takeout counter has some empanadas and cake for dessert on display.

    I'm surprised this take out only Caribbean restaurant isn't even on Yelp, but given that it was cash only and doesn't even have a print menu, I guess it makes sense. I live nearby and have to say this is by far the best bang for your buck you'll get from Caribbean food in Montclair. Most large enters under $15 and definitely homemade. There are both small and large (dinner) portions, and the dinner size comes with a choice of rice (white or with beans) and cabbage/spinach/mac and cheese. They also have beef patties, but they are popular and sometimes not in stock at the end of the day. Their jerk meats (chicken, shrimp, etc.) are super good, sufficiently spicy, and they can also run out early. My personal favorite is the stew chicken - not spicy at all - but it is bone-in and sometimes bone fragments can break off. Just something to be aware of. We have never had an entree here that we didn't like. Get the rice and cabbages - awesome combination! Food was ready within 15 mins of calling. The woman we always order from is friendly. Little to no seating so plan to take out. Highly recommend.
